110/113/114/115/116/117 Calibration Information Table 5. Calibration Adjustment Steps (110/114/115/116/117) (cont.) Rotary Switch Position 110/114 Display Reading 115[1] 116[1] 117[1, 2] Input Terminals Calibrator Source Value Set calibrator to standby, reconfigure leads, and program for amps output.  NA C022 NA C022 A and COM 6 A, 60 Hz[3]  NA C023 NA C023 A and COM 6 A, 0 Hz $ NA NA DC μAmps NA NA C022 NA C023 NA + and COM + and COM 600 μA, 60 Hz 600 μA, 0 Hz [1] Models listed in this column also refer to the "C" version of the model. For example, model 115 steps are valid for the 115C. [2] Do not calibrate the 117 or 117C with a line-frequency power source nearby (for example, fluorescent light or power strip). These devices can produce errors in the VoltAlert calibration. [3] Wait an additional 5 seconds after calibrator has settled before pressing g. Table 6. Calibration Adjustment Steps (113) Rotary Switch Position Calibration Steps Input Terminals Calibrator Source Value C/01 + and COM 0 V, 0 Hz C/02 + and COM 300 mV, 0 Hz C/03 k CHEK C/04 mV ac/dc C/05 + and COM + and COM + and COM 100 mV, 0 Hz -300 mV, 0 Hz 60 mV, 0 Hz C/06 + and COM 600 mV, 0 Hz C/07 + and COM 600 mV, 60 Hz C/08 + and COM 600 e, 2-wire comp Ω C/09 Ohms C/10 + and COM + and COM 6 ke 60 ke C/11 + and COM 600 ke C/12 k CHEK C/13 V ac C/14 + and COM + and COM + and COM 6 V, 60 Hz 60 V, 60 Hz 600 V, 60 Hz [1] [1] To keep from tripping the calibrator to standby, ramp up the voltage in 50 V increments with a 5 second delay between increments.
